Abstract
Undergraduate human factors classes explore guidelines for the design of user interfaces. However, these guidelines may not apply when dealing with agents, which run constantly without explicit direction from a user. An assignment for Georgia Tech undergrads asked them to design an interface for an agent and discuss the guidelines that were most and least applicable. This paper reviews some of their solutions.
